Hearts v Hibs Preview

Last updated : 06 August 2007 By Scott The Jambo








Hearts preperations for tonight's Edinburgh derby have been hit by the news that Craig Gordon has played his last match for the club.


Gordon is in talks with Aston Villa and Sunderland and is expected to move to the Premiership before the transfer window closes.

At least FIVE Lithuanians have also kicked their last ball in maroon.

Andrius Velicka, Linus Pilibitis, Kitisus Ivaskevicious, Andrea Kurskis and Tomas Kanchelskis have all been told they have no future at the club.

Larry Kingston and Christophe Berra are suspended, and Roman Bednar, Mauricio Pinilla, and Bruno Aguiar are all injured.

That leaves the Jambos a little thin on the ground heading into tonight's match, where they hope to get off to a perfect start by despatching their bitter rivals in what is sure to be a feisty season opener.

Hearts will hope to start of in a similar vein to the last derby at Tynecastle, when Michal Pospisil opened the scoring for the Jambos after just 31 seconds.
